    At pressures below 5.13 atm and temperatures below −56.4 °C (216.8 K; −69.5 °F) (the triple point), CO 2 changes from a solid to a gas with no intervening liquid form, through a process called sublimation. [a] The opposite process is called deposition, where CO 2 changes from the gas to solid phase (dry ice). At atmospheric pressure ...

    A similar concept applies to liquid–gas phase changes. [7] Water is an exception which has a solid-liquid boundary with negative slope so that the melting point decreases with pressure. This occurs because ice (solid water) is less dense than liquid water, as shown by the fact that ice floats on water.
